National curriculum content
Use sequence, selection and repetition in programs; work with variables and various forms of input and output.
Lesson objectives
- Planning a game.
- Creating and sourcing assets.
- Creating a prototype of the game.
- Debugging the game script.
- Testing the game.
What we want children to know
- Create original artwork and sound for a game design and create a computer program for a computer game, which uses sequence, selection, repetition and variables.
- Detect and correct errors in their computer game.
- Use iterative development techniques (making and testing a series)
What skills we want children to develop
- Pupils can improve their art and design skills by creating artwork for their games.
- Pupils can record sound or compose music for their games.
Vocabulary
Algorithm, debugging, code, programming, sprites, storyboard
